I was the Managing Director at Pegasus Players from 1985 to 1990. In 1986 I created, organized and raised funds for the first Chicago Young Playwrights Festival. The founder and Artistic Director of the theater, Arlene Crewdson, was (and remains) committed to making live theater available to all, regardless of their ability to pay or their prior experience with the arts. The theater had a thriving touring program that brought entertainers to senior citizens throughout the city. I simply developed a program that extended the theater's outreach program to young people. The Young Playwright's Festival celebrated it's 20th anniversary
on January 8th 2006! ...and there was a lot to celebrate!

  • Over 10,000 scripts submitted
  • Over 700 entries for 2005-06
  • 97% of the winners go on to college
  • One fourth are now teaching
  • 6% are published authors
  • 6% are running nonprofits
